You seem pretty low on veggies, consider a salad with some fresh tomatoes or other sweet stuff on top. Oooh, you have room for croutons! :D

It looks like you are low on protein, too. I really like adding some chicken or salmon (I get canned stuff at costco for under 2 dollars a can!) onto my salads. It's not too bad and the can holds about 200 calories for the salmon, and about 350 for the chicken, so it is a very generous serving size.
